Kinematics of a Poincaré-covariant object having indecomposable internal structure

Abstract
Ten generators for the Poincaré group are exhibited, defining the kinematics of an object with an internal space over two real variables. The Hamiltonian implies a general (Regge-band) discrete mass-spin relationship. The generators are given in two forms: in quasi-Newtonian coordinates and in Minkowski coordinates, the latter allowing one to introduce interactions.
